CUTLER BAY, Fla. — Deputies with the Miami-Dade Sheriff’s Office are investigating a shooting that they said left a man dead and another individual detained in Cutler Bay on Wednesday.
The shooting was reported near the intersection of Southwest 97th Avenue and 184th Street.
Arriving deputies found a man with an apparent gunshot wound and detained another man, “who will speak with investigators to determine his involvement,” an MDSO spokesperson said.
Miami-Dade Fire Rescue said medics transported the victim to a local hospital, where he was pronounced dead.
Investigators said MDSO’s homicide detectives will lead the investigation.
Quelling any concerns that may have stemmed from a deadly mass shooting at a Catholic school in Minneapolis on Wednesday, authorities noted that the incident was not connected to the nearby Holy Rosary Catholic Church and School.
No other details about the deceased victim and the other individual involved were immediately released.
